Hi,

Im using the motorala surfboard given by starhub and recently, went to collect the free dir615 and hook it up.

Apparently, signal is really weak and there isn't any walls blocking it or what, just in a room itself. Sometime, its intermittent.

The PC that the dir615 router is connected to is set to full duplex and i wonder if this has any interference on the strength of wireless signal it's suppose to emit.

Please advice, thanks!!! :)

Most wireless routers defaulted to ch6, so ch6 is always crowded in every wifi neighborhood. make sure your wifi adapter is with an updated driver too.
